问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

int数据类型占用几个字节

发布网友 发布时间:2024-10-02 14:50

我来回答

1个回答

热心网友 时间:2024-10-03 14:44

在计算机科学中,int是一种常用的数据类型,它表示整数。然而,不同的编程语言或计算机体系结构可能会对int数据类型的大小有所不同,因此我们需要从多个角度来分析int数据类型占用几个字节。

int数据类型占用几个字节
1. 编程语言
在C语言中,int通常占用4个字节。这是因为C语言的int类型使用的是二进制补码,其中1个字节用于表示符号位,剩下的3个字节用于表示数字。相比之下,有些编程语言,如Python和Java,int数据类型可能会使用更多的字节,这取决于它们的实现方式。
2. 计算机架构
不同的计算机体系结构也可以影响int数据类型的大小。例如,在32位计算机上,int通常是4个字节,而在64位计算机上,int通常是8个字节。这是因为64位计算机可以处理更多的内存地址。
3. 系统平台
不同的操作系统也可能会影响int数据类型的大小。例如,在Windows操作系统中,int通常是4个字节。而在Linux操作系统中,int类型的大小可能会根据编译器的不同而有所不同。
4. 内存对齐
内存对齐是计算机体系结构中的一种优化技术,它可以提高内存访问的速度。在内存对齐的情况下,相邻的变量在内存中的地址应该是要对齐的,也就是说,它们在内存中的地址应该是指定大小的倍数。在这种情况下,int数据类型的大小可能会比我们预期的要大一些。
综合以上几个方面,我们可以得出一个结论:int数据类型占用的字节数可以有很多种可能性,但在许多情况下,它通常是4个字节或8个字节。
c语言整型数据int占几个字节

在C语言中,整型数据int通常占用4个字节。关于这一点的详细解释如下:1. 计算机中的数据类型与存储:在大多数现代计算机系统中,数据是以二进制形式存储的。不同的数据类型在内存中占据的空间大小不同。对于整型数据,其大小通常由编译器和操作系统决定。在许多常见的系统和编译器配置中,int类型通常被设...

c语言int多少字节

在大多数现代计算机系统中,C语言的int类型通常占用4个字节(32位)。C语言中的int类型用于存储整数。int类型的大小并不是C语言标准中固定的,它依赖于特定的编译器和计算机体系结构。然而,在许多现代计算机系统中,包括使用32位和64位架构的系统,int类型的大小通常为4个字节。每个字节由8位组成,因此...

整数类型int占几个字节?

int占4个字节。int是C语言中最基本的数据类型之一,表示整数。int类型在内存中占用了4个字节,也就是32位。int类型是有符号的,因此,32位并不会全部用来存储数据,使用最高位来存储符号,最高位是0,提示数据是正数,最高位是1,表示数据是负数,使用其他的31位来存储数据。在计算机中,int的大小...

int类型的长度为几个字节

4个字节。计算机中的数据类型长度通常与特定的计算机架构和操作系统有关。当我们谈论“int”类型的长度时,我们实际上是在询问一个整数类型在计算机内存中占据的空间大小。在现代计算机体系结构中,特别是那些遵循IEEE 754标准的体系结构中,一个“int”类型通常占据32位。由于每8位等于1个字节,所以32位就...

int数据类型占用几个字节

int数据类型占用几个字节1. 编程语言在C语言中,int通常占用4个字节。这是因为C语言的int类型使用的是二进制补码,其中1个字节用于表示符号位,剩下的3个字节用于表示数字。相比之下,有些编程语言,如Python和Java,int数据类型可能会使用更多的字节,这取决于它们的实现方式。2. 计算机架构不同的...

int占几个字节?

int占4个字节。int类型在大多数现代计算机系统中通常占据4个字节的内存空间。这一设计是基于计算机内部二进制系统的规定和标准化实践。在计算机内部,数据是以二进制形式存储和处理的,而int类型作为一种整数数据类型,用于存储整数数值。由于计算机系统的架构和编程语言标准的影响,int类型的字节大小在不同的...

int占几个字节?

int占4个字节。int函数是整数数据类型的数据,是表示某种数学整数范围的数据类型。Int是将一个数值向下取整为最接近的整数的函数。INT是数据库中常用函数中的取整函数,常用来判别一个数能否被另一个数整除。积分数据类型可以具有不同的大小,并且可以允许或不允许包含负值。整数通常在计算机中表示为一组二...

char和int占用多少字节

Char和int是在计算机中常见的数据类型。在讨论它们占用多少字节时,我们需要考虑不同的因素,如计算机体系结构和编程语言。char和int占用多少字节在大多数计算机体系结构中,char占用1个字节,而int占用4个字节。这是因为计算机以二进制位作为单位存储数据。在一个字节中,有8个二进制位。因此,char可以存储...

一个int类型到底占多少个字节

一个int类型通常占4个字节。对于int类型所占用的字节数,这取决于具体的编程语言和计算机系统的架构。在大多数现代计算机系统中,特别是在采用32位或64位架构的系统中,int类型通常被设定为占用4个字节。这种设定是基于计算机系统对于数据存储和处理的通用标准。在编程语言层面,例如C、C++、Java等主流编程...

c语言int占几个字节?

在一般的电脑中,int占用4字节,32比特,数据范围为-2147483648~2147483647[-2^31~2^31-1];在微型机中,int占用2字节,16比特,数据范围为-32768~32767[-2^15~2^15-1]。作为函数,INT函数指数据库中常用函数中的“向下取整函数”。常用来取一个数中的整数部分。Int是将一个数值向下取整为最...

long数据类型占几个字节 c语言int类型占用几个字节 int类型占用几个字节 基本数据类型占用字节 c语言数据类型占用字节 各数据类型所占字节数 基本数据类型所占字节数 java基础数据类型所占字节数 C语言数据类型占字节数
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
居住证改地址去哪里 北京居住证 多久拿证 北京居住证怎么办理 北京居住证办理流程 在北京居住证如何办理 一本提档线是什么意思 各高校在河北2012年的国防生或各军校录取分数线是多少? 谁知道2010你河北高考提档线是多少啊!! ...可以告诉我今年河北省高考分数的提档线是多少啊?谢谢.请连同消息来 ... 07年河北专科提档线 河北农业大学渤海校区有什么专科 不粘锅炊大皇和苏泊尔哪个好? 有没有一种对联,上联每一个字都有宝盖头的,下联每一个字都有单人旁的... QQ对话框: 对方和别人聊天时 我和对方的对话框下面会不会出现:“正在输... QQ和别人聊天切换太快会把没聊的上面显示对方正在输入中吗?_百度知 ... 紫花苦菜降压茶 屁股成这样,一扣就有干皮,是怎么回事 屁股沟上方皮肤粗糙,一抓掉干皮还痒,是怎么回事,会传染吗 ...偶尔有心里上的痒痒感觉,皮肤反正不痒痒,这一圈东西是什么啊... 荒木丰久综上 屁股有一块地方有点庠还伴有起干皮. ...约克的水空调,请问装过的朋友 ,使用感觉如何啊? 制冷制热都不错吗... 荒木丰尚的介绍 高级心理咨询师和三级心里咨询师那个大些 国内心理咨询师分哪些等级 3月份有哪些应季水果可以选择? 九月份米脂上市的水果有哪些?有哪些挑选水果的小技巧? 4月份最好吃最营养的6大果蔬一人知晓全家享用 三大股指开盘走势分化 a股三大指数涨跌不一,沪指跌0.37%,创业板指涨0.28% 花桥国际华城市场篇 电饭煲会加热但水煮不开为什么 垂体微腺瘤怎么治 功能性垂体微腺瘤怎么治疗? 普通电饭锅煮饭正常,饭煮熟了也跳保温了但是不保温,自己换过慈钢和控 ... 垂体微腺瘤怎么办 脑垂体腺瘤怎么治疗 老鼠多 都跑到床上了 夜晚睡觉会不会被咬啊 用什么灌肠可以减肥 灌肠排毒最有效的方法和类型 预付版超Q和手机版超Q功能有什么区别?哪个好点? 超级QQ有预付费版 短信版,这是怎么回事啊 保险公司倒闭了我买的理财保险怎么办? 伊木萨克片 我在浙一院开的药 要上面是晚饭后服用 但是医生开给我是... b站看到的一张图,求原图+画师和周边谢谢 贵州民族大学和贵州财经大学哪个学校分数高点,我是今年文科考生成绩是... 销售工程师 是做什么的? 很简单,求这图原图 水母睡觉的时候是睁着眼还是闭着眼的? a day's wait这文章的中文翻译,急救!!海明威的,发我邮箱673308076@qq.c... 如何判断水母是死亡还是在睡觉?